News summary

The BJP has launched a nationwide membership drive, initiated by Prime Minister Narendra Modi, aiming to exceed 10 crore members. State leaders, including Chief Ministers and BJP presidents, are actively participating, emphasizing the drive's importance for both organizational strength and national unity. Various states have set ambitious targets, such as Madhya Pradesh aiming for 1.5 crore new members and Chhattisgarh targeting 50 lakh. The drive employs multiple methods for enrollment, including missed calls, QR codes, and door-to-door outreach. Running from early September to late November, the campaign seeks to counter opposition ideologies and renew existing memberships while attracting new members.
